1) Make your bedroom comfortable and relaxing 


A stuffy, bright and cluttered bedroom is guaranteed to stop you from getting a good night’s rest. To optimise your sleeping environment, there are a few features you should focus on:

Temperature – To maintain the ideal sleeping temperature, make sure your bedroom is cool (18.3°C is about right, according to The Sleep Foundation) and maximise airflow under and around your bed. It’s also a good idea to change your duvet with the seasons to stop you from getting too hot or too cold at night – we recommend a 10.5 duvet tog for winter and a 4.5 tog for the warmer months.

 

Light - A dark room is crucial if you want to enjoy a sound sleep. Blackout blinds or curtains can shut out light from outside while also helping to regulate the temperature of the room. The blue light from TVs, phone screens and alarm clocks can also disturb your sleep, so it’s a good idea to try and turn off all electronic devices before you go to bed.

 

Tidiness – A clean and tidy bedroom can help you feel calm and relaxed, increasing your chances of nodding off. Clear away any clutter that could be contributing to stress or anxiety – clothes on the chair, shoes on the floor, messy surfaces – and make your bed in the morning so it feels more inviting.

3) Invest in a great mattress, and look after it 


An old, sagging or lumpy mattress can cause pain and discomfort during the night-time, but it’s surprising how many of us put up with it. Investing in a decent mattress is one of the most worthwhile purchases when it comes to improving your sleep quality and wellbeing.

It’s equally important to take good care of your mattress if you want to ensure long-lasting comfort. We advise changing your mattress every eight years, and to rotate and flip it regularly to avoid wear and tear. Buying a mattress protector is also a good idea to help keep it hygienic and prolong its life.
